Health Insurance Waiver Deadline is September 20

Because of the rising costs of medical expenses and the limited insurance coverage of many out-side insurance policies, the University of St. Thomas requires that F-1 and J-1 visa students purchase the University of St. Thomas Accident and Sickness Insurance Plan. www.sas-mn.com. All F-1 and J-1 visa students will automatically be charged for this insurance on their UST student account each Fall and Spring Semester. 

Students who intend to waive this insurance must do so by September 20, 2006. For more instructions, please visit our website at http://www.stthomas.edu/oiss/insurance.

Join International Alumni for a panel and a free lunch!

St. Thomas will host its first International Alumni Reunion here on-campus on September 22-24. All international students are invited to attend the Panel Discussion (on September 23, 10 – 11:30 am) where UST international alumni will discuss:

  • focus on career development;
  • short presentations from alumni on how their lives changed after UST;
  • reverse culture shock when they returned to their home country;
  • how they have adjusted being in the US

Also, all students who attend the Panel Discussion will receive a complementary BBQ lunch following the panel. If you are interested in attending, please RSVP by emailing intlreunion@stthomas.edu so we can have an idea of how many students will attend.

Go Global with CultureLink!

Dear students,

Welcome to the University of St. Thomas! In addition to great academic programs, St. Thomas offers lots of exciting social opportunities. One of them is the CultureLink program organized by the Office of International Student Services (OISS).

Let me invite you to join the CultureLink program. CultureLink is an exciting opportunity to make new friends on campus, share your culture, as well as learn about American traditions and life at St. Thomas.

It’s fun and easy to be the CultureLink partner!

  • Fill out the application form at www.stthomas.edu/oiss/culturelink

  • Get connected to an American student, Faculty/Staff member, or an American family who are looking forward to getting to know you.

  • Schedule meetings with your CultureLink partner at your free time to talk about each other’s cultures.

  • Discover interesting places in the Twin Cities with your CultureLink partner.

  • Celebrate CultureLink events with other program participants.

  • Learn about different cultures while having fun!
